Master Your Money: Budgeting 101
Taking control of your finances can seem daunting, but starting a budget doesn't have to be overwhelming. A well-structured budget helps you monitor your income and expenses, allowing you to make strategic financial decisions. Start by pinpointing all sources of income and then categorize your outgoings. There are numerous budgeting methods available, so discover the one that best suits your needs and goals.
- Consider a zero-based budget where you allocate every dollar.
- Employ budgeting apps to streamline the process.
- Create realistic financial goals and monitor your progress.
By following these simple steps, you can gain a clearer understanding of your finances and pave the way for financial success.

Embark on Debt Free Living: A Step-by-Step Guide
Embarking on a debt-free journey appears to be an overwhelming goal, but it's achievable with dedicated effort. Initiate by creating a comprehensive budget that records your income and expenses. Recognize areas where you could cut back spending and direct those funds toward eliminating debt. Explore different debt repayment read more strategies, such as the snowball or avalanche method, to select the one that matches your financial.
- Commit to making extra installments toward your debt whenever available.
- Consider professional counseling from a financial advisor if you need personalized help.
- Stay motivated by celebrating your progress along the way.
Remember, reaching debt-free is a marathon, not a sprint. Practice patience and acknowledge your accomplishments.
